【发布时间】:2016-02-10 04:47:31
【问题描述】:
我已经购买了 Woocommerce 订阅插件,我希望能够在结帐页面中获取订单 ID。 我想要这个,因为当订阅即将结束时,会向客户发送一封带有付款链接的电子邮件,并自动添加订单。当客户单击该链接时,它会重定向到结帐页面以支付订单。 我需要订单 ID 来使用 wc_get_order_item_meta() 等函数从特定订单中检索元数据。
【问题讨论】:
-
订单 ID 假设在 URL 参数中?如果它在文档中,请自行查找。 docs.woothemes.com/wc-apidocs
-
@MattTheNinja 订单 ID 位于发送给客户的电子邮件中“立即付款”链接的 URL 参数中。但是,当您单击此链接时,它会重定向到 URL 中没有参数的结帐页面。从此链接获取订单 ID 是个好主意,但我不知道该怎么做。谢谢。
-
IS 无法在结帐页面中获取订单 ID ...它还不存在。因此,我对此处的答案稍微更改了主题标题,并将其作为现有主题的重复主题。
-
这不是链接问题的重复问题:stackoverflow.com/q/21633120/2540235。请注意,链接问题的已接受答案在这里不起作用。
标签: php wordpress woocommerce checkout orders